My buddies are using cypress mulch (nofloat) but it's so hard to find so I ordered some reptichip coco husk. If you buy it straight from the website and use the coupon for two bags, it's a pretty good deal. Cypress is much cheaper though but they say you gotta either bake it or leave it outside in the freezing cold for a while (wood mites). Less likely to be a problem with reptichip I think...
